Dignified: The
Hierophant represents the Holy Spirit and connection with Life at a
spiritual level. The Hierophant finds comfort and worth with the
spiritual side of life rather then the physical. He represents someone
who is spiritual or philosophical in nature and one in search of higher
truths. The Hierophant also represents tradition in that he finds
comfort and value in the new by relating it to the old tried and true
ways of life. He feels that connecting with the Creator is the most
effective form of action and advises prayer above other means of
communication. The Hierophant depicts someone who is able to see
through the superficial and get straight to the heart of the matter.
The Hierophant is spiritual by nature and he shies away from religious
dogma.
Ill-Dignified:
In a reversed position the Hierophant represents superficiality and a lack of moral or
spiritual truths. It signifies a militaristic or dogmatic attitude
or a reliance
on religious law rather then spiritual awareness. Reversed the
Hierophant depicts a person who is rough, rigid, and only sees one path
as being the sole correct answer. |
